Description

This could probably be nailed down better but here it goes:

Load the shapefile from http://www.naturalearthdata.com/http//www.naturalearthdata.com/download/10m/cultural/ne_10m_populated_places.zip (also works with the layer from their sqlite version)

Switch OTF CRS to EPSG 25832 or 25833 (probably many others result in the same crash).

QGIS will crash.

I am on Archlinux, qgis built from master a short while ago at 7343b36.

With gdb I got this backtrace:

Revision fefa572e
Added by Nyall Dawson about 7 years ago

Fix crash when transform errors occur while rendering

If a transform exception occurred while rendering a symbol then
the QgsSymbolRenderContext cleanup code was never called,
leading to a double delete and crash.

Fixes #16377, #15345, and numerous other crashes seen "in the wild"

Possibly refs #16385
